At Computex 2026, HP announced its latest AI workstation, the ZGX Fury GB300, which utilizes Nvidia's GB300 superchip. This powerful machine is designed for AI developers and can handle inference on up to one trillion parameters, supported by 784GB of unified memory. The ZGX Fury GB300 aims to meet the needs of enterprise users looking for high-performance AI capabilities, allowing them to fine-tune multi-billion-parameter models while reducing cloud reliance. Expected to launch in late 2026, it will likely be priced in the hundreds of thousands of dollars, similar to Nvidia's DGX Station. Jim Nottingham, HP's Senior Vice President, highlighted the integration of AI supercomputing power into existing Windows environments, addressing the significant demand from enterprise clients. This workstation is part of a broader trend in AI infrastructure, as businesses increasingly require advanced computing solutions to enhance their operations and workflows.
